John Murphy & Co, 1860. Hardcover. Good. The University of Chicago Press; Chicago, 1991. Hardcover. Murphy Stereotype Edition. A Good, green cloth binding with blind stamped ornate design on boards and gilt lettering on spine, binding intact, some handling/scuffing to boards, small abrasions to board corners, few small abrasions top rear board edge, some age toning to pages, couple of pages with pencil notes on margins, previous owner ink info front free endpaper, previous owner ink handwritten name top title page, some pencil notes to rear matters, spine buckram starting to separate from backing material, moisture stain near hinge last few pages and rear pastedown, small chip top corner rear free endpaper, without Dust wrapper. A good and overall clean copy. 48mo[quadragesimo-octavo or approx. 2.5 x 3.75], 538pp. We pack securely and ship daily w/delivery confirmation on every book.
